In 1864, Van Barnett Cunningham entered the world in Evening Shade, Sharp, Arkansas, USA, born to Wilson Van B Cunningham And Mary M Cunningham. In 1900, Van Barnett Cunningham resided in Hutton Valley, Howell, Missouri, USA. In 1910, Van Barnett Cunningham resided in Hutton, Howell, Missouri, USA. Van Barnett Cunningham married Martha K Hood, and had children including Dow Cunningham, Ernestine Cunningham, Jesse Wilson Cunningham, Rosalee Cunningham, Rowe Edwin Cunningham, Susie Cunningham, William Victor Cunningham. Van Barnett Cunningham passed away in 1946 in Willow Springs, Howell County, Missouri, United States of America.
